Before diving into the specifics of metal ball applicators, let's clarify what GMP compliance really means for cosmetic packaging. GMP, or Good Manufacturing Practices, is a set of guidelines designed to ensure that products are consistently produced and controlled according to quality standards. For cosmetics, this translates to every step of the manufacturing process—from raw material selection to final packaging—being executed in a way that minimizes risks of contamination, errors, or safety hazards.
At the heart of GMP compliance is the dust-free GMP compliant workshop . These specialized facilities are engineered to maintain strict air quality standards, with filtered ventilation systems that reduce airborne particles to near-zero levels. Why does this matter for a roller ball applicator? Imagine a scenario where a tiny dust particle or foreign substance gets trapped between the ball and its housing during production. When the consumer applies the product, that particle could irritate the skin or compromise the formula's integrity. In a dust-free workshop, such risks are virtually eliminated, ensuring that every applicator that leaves the factory is as clean and safe as the day it was made.
GMP compliance also extends to documentation and traceability. Manufacturers must keep detailed records of material sources, production dates, and quality checks, allowing brands to trace any issues back to their root cause quickly. For cosmetic companies, this isn't just about meeting regulations—it's about protecting their customers and their reputation.
When you twist open a roll-on perfume or deodorant, the first thing you notice is how the applicator feels against your skin. A smooth, consistent glide can turn an ordinary product into a luxurious experience, while a sticky or uneven one can leave consumers frustrated. This is where the stainless steel roller ball bottle shines.
Stainless steel has long been favored for its combination of durability, hygiene, and performance. Unlike plastic, which can degrade over time or react with certain formulas, stainless steel is inert, meaning it won't leach chemicals into the product or alter its scent. Its smooth surface also resists bacteria buildup, a crucial factor for products applied directly to the underarms, wrists, or other sensitive areas.
But what makes a metal ball "smooth-gliding"? It's a result of precision engineering. The ball itself must be perfectly spherical, with no burrs or imperfections that could catch on the skin. The housing, often made of high-quality plastic or glass, is designed to cradle the ball with just enough tension to prevent leaks but not so much that it hinders movement. During production, each ball is tested for glide resistance—manufacturers use specialized equipment to measure how easily it rotates, ensuring that the motion feels effortless, even after repeated use.
| Applicator Material | Smoothness of Glide | Hygiene & Durability | Best For | Cost-Effectiveness |
|---|---|---|---|---|
| Stainless Steel | Excellent—consistent, long-lasting glide | Highly hygienic (resists bacteria); rust-proof and durable | Premium cosmetics, essential oils, deodorants | Moderate—higher upfront cost, but longer product lifespan |
| Plastic | Good—may become sticky over time | Low to moderate—can scratch or harbor bacteria | Budget-friendly products, single-use samples | High—low production cost, but shorter lifespan |
| Ceramic | Very smooth—cool to the touch | Highly hygienic; brittle if dropped | Sensitive skin formulas, luxury skincare | High—premium material, fragile design |
As the table shows, stainless steel strikes the ideal balance for most cosmetic applications. It offers the luxury feel of ceramic without the fragility and outperforms plastic in both hygiene and longevity. For brands looking to position themselves as premium or safety-conscious, stainless steel is often the material of choice.

Another trend is the rise of "bespoke" applicators. Brands are no longer satisfied with one-size-fits-all solutions; they want roller balls tailored to their specific formulas. A thick, viscous deodorant might require a larger ball with more clearance, while a lightweight perfume oil could benefit from a smaller, more precise applicator. Manufacturers are responding by offering custom ball sizes, materials, and housing designs, all while maintaining GMP standards.
